Campus Crime Update

The following is a partial report of campus crime between Jan. 23 and 25. All information is selected from the files of the UH Police Department. The information in italics shows when the event was reported to UHPD and the event's location. Information or questions regarding the cases below should be directed to UHPD by calling (713) 743-0600.

Striking unattended vehicle: 12:41 p.m. Jan. 23, Parking Lot 1A -- Complainant reported an unknown person(s) struck her unattended vehicle and did not leave information as required by law. Occurred between 2 p.m. Jan. 21 and 3:30 p.m. Jan. 22.

Theft: 3:25 p.m. Jan. 23, M.D. Anderson Memorial Library third floor -- A female student reported an unknown person(s) stole her unattended wallet. Occurred at 3:20 p.m.

Driving with suspended license: 1:19 a.m. Jan. 24, Wheeler at Calhoun -- A visitor was arrested and transported to the Harris County Jail for driving while his license was suspended.

Theft: 1:49 p.m., M.D. Anderson Memorial Library fourth floor -- Complainant reported an unknown person(s) stole her unsecured, unattended book bag, and an unauthorized charge was made to her check card by an unknown person(s). An investigation is under way. Occurred between 11:15 a.m. and 1:30 p.m.

Burglary of a motor vehicle: 3:30 p.m. Jan. 24, Parking Lot 15H -- Complainant reported an unknown person(s) stole approximately $5 in change from his secured, unattended vehicle. Occurred between 9 p.m. Jan. 23 and 3:30 p.m. Jan. 24.

Assault: 4:07 p.m. Jan. 24, Campus Recreation and Wellness Center -- A student who had been denied entry to the recreation center because he did not have his student or state identification cards punched a student worker in the left eye. The student was issued a citation and a Student Life Referral and released.

Criminal trespass: 2:46 a.m. Jan. 25, Cambridge Oaks Apartments -- A visitor who had been issued a criminal trespass warning was seen riding his bicycle through the Cambridge Oaks apartment complex. The visitor was arrested and transported to the Harris County Jail.
